Transaction 068a95b85deab96f049adecdd4f95a3914fe98fc430e78e5fbbf75836a7b6b4a
1 Input
1 Output
-
068a95b85deab96f049adecdd4f95a3914fe98fc430e78e5fbbf75836a7b6b4a:0
- value
- 1256268
- script pubkey
- OP_0 OP_PUSHBYTES_20 10da96fc7a7e5cacc1b6832f042527f00a0cdd0b
- address
- bc1qzrdfdlr60ew2esdksvhsgff87q9qehgtpruu8e